IP查询
查询
你查询的IP:[202.127.5.168] 地理位置:中国–上海–上海中国科学院上海分院
最新查询
61.236.248.69
211.64.86.170
118.228.85.81
116.1.100.148
121.68.203.35
211.96.200.25
60.208.92.138
125.96.58.157
211.144.3.150
202.127.5.168
122.248.48.169
119.78.155.111
202.38.149.227
117.121.192.37
120.137.106.83
202.92.38.142
60.178.214.66
121.56.65.243
203.132.32.82
61.48.223.78
202.93.252.60
119.4.60.70
116.224.146.112
202.124.24.186
123.206.195.179
116.213.128.240
117.121.128.138
202.90.224.85
114.28.247.150
120.72.128.140
218.108.71.79